WinDVD problems: general issues
WinDVD
 has been configured to provide optimum performance 
and quality based upon your system’s available resources. 
Changes made to the system or its configuration may impact the 
playback performance of the WinDVD player.
WinDVD controls are disabled.
Controls may be grayed out by commands on the DVD disc. For 
example, it is common for DVD movie titles to disable fast-
forward and rewind during the legal notices at the beginning of a 
movie.
Playback performance is poor.
Make sure your system’s A/C adaptor is plugged in and the 
system’s power setting is on full.
The Root or Title menu does not open.
Most DVD titles have one or both of the “Root” and “Title” 
menus. If one menu button appears to do nothing, try the other 
menu button.
WinDVD performance decreases after making a system 
change.
DVD playback performance is dependent upon several system 
resources. Changes to these system resources caused, for example, 
by installing a new graphics or audio card may impact 
performance. Some software changes may also impact playback 
performance (for example, downloading new drivers from the 
Web).
